Is H2CO3 an acid or conjugate base?

H2CO3 is an acid. Because on dissociation in aqueous solution, it liberates some H+ ion, which shows its acidic nature. H2CO3 is acting as an Arrhenius acid and Bronsted-Lowry acid. The conjugate base of Carbonic acid (H2CO3) is a bicarbonate ion (HCO3–).

What is the conjugate base of HCO3 −?

The conjugate base of HCO3 – is CO3 -2, which is the carbonate ion. To determine the conjugate base of a substance, you remove one hydrogen ion.

What is the conjugate base that is formed upon the addition of carbonic acid to water?

5), carbonic acid donates a proton and water acts as a base by accepting the proton. The resulting products are a bicarbonate ion that formed when carbonic acid lost its proton and the hydronium ion that formed when water accepted it. The hydronium ion is called the conjugate acid of water.

Is co2 acidic basic or neutral?

CO2 is not an acid itself, since it does not contain ions of hydrogen (H+). CO2 becomes carbonic acid in water. Carbonic acid (H2CO3) is a weak, H+-splitting acid. Carbonic acid, a weak acid that acidifies the solution, is formed when some of the carbon dioxide dissolves in the water.

What is the conjugate base of HNO2?

Here, the Brønsted-Lowry acid, HNO2, has donated a proton to H2O to form NO2− and the hydronium ion, H3O+. This is the forward reaction; in the reverse reaction, NO2− is now the Brønsted-Lowry base (conjugate of HNO2) because it accepts a proton from hydronium (conjugate acid of H2O) to form nitrous acid again.

Is H2CO3 and CO3 2 conjugate acid-base pairs?

Adding a proton to the strong base OH– gives H2O its conjugate acid. Hydrogen carbonate ion, HCO3–, is derived from a diprotic acid and is amphiprotic. Its conjugate acid is H2CO3, and its conjugate base is CO32–.

How do you find the conjugate base?

The formula of the conjugate base is the formula of the acid less one hydrogen. The reacting base becomes its conjugate acid. The formula of the conjugate acid is the formula of the base plus one hydrogen ion.

Is carbonic acid or base?

Carbonic acid is a type of weak acid formed from the dissolving of carbon dioxide in water. The chemical formula of carbonic acid is H2CO3. Its structure consists of a carboxyl group with two hydroxyl groups connected. As a weak acid, it partially ionizes, dissociates or rather, breaks apart, in a solution.

Is carbonic acid acidic?

Carbonic acid is often described as a respiratory acid since it is the only acid that is exhaled in the gaseous state by the human lungs. It is a weak acid and it forms carbonate and bicarbonate salts.

Why is CO2 a base?

Carbon dioxide is a polar molecule whose positive center is on the carbon atom: This positive center is able to attract (and accept) the lone electron pairs present on the oxide ion (O2-). Thus, carbon dioxide is acting as a Lewis acid and the oxide ion is acting as a Lewis base. Good!

Why is carbonic acid acidic?

As carbon dioxide enters the blood, it combines with water to form carbonic acid, which dissociates into hydrogen ions (H+) and bicarbonate ions (HCO3-). Blood acidity is minimally affected by the released hydrogen ions because blood proteins, especially hemoglobin, are effective buffering agents.
